  1. The New Orleans Rhythm Kings (NORK) were one of the most influential jazz bands of the early to mid-1920s. The band included New Orleans and Chicago musicians who helped shape Chicago jazz and influenced many younger jazz musicians.

  7. This edition of Riverwalk Jazz visits post-WWI Chicago where the New Orleans Rhythm Kings created a sensation. The New Orleans Rhythm Kings followed in the footsteps of another group—the pioneering Original Dixieland Jazz Band, who made the first jazz recording in history in 1917.
